The MOIS(2) Approach
First, let me clear up what might be an area of confusion. That is, what is the difference in MOIS and MOIS2?
MOIS, the original product, is focused on making money by selling other people’s products and earning a commission. Clickbank products are the main focus.
MOIS2, the newly revised product, teaches you how to sell your OWN product. They recommend you use one of the included PLR products as a starting point. And, they recommend your first website be in the ‘making money’ category because MOIS includes some backend stuff that could generate more sales for you.

But MOIS2 varies a little in that you will be using one their PLR products as a starting point. Here are the basic steps in MOIS2:
- Find a niche.
- Get a domain name.
- Get a hosting account.
- Download a PLR website to revise.
- Download the ebook to revise.
- Sign up for Google Analytics.
- Sign up for Aweber.
- Upload website.
- Set up PayDotCom account.
- Set up payment process.
- Set up Google Adwords (optional)
